Step 1: Assessment and Planning
Our team will arrive at your home, assess the situation, and identify the source of the leak. We’ll then develop a customized plan to extract the water, dry out the affected area, and restore your property to its original condition. Communication is key throughout the process, and we’ll keep you informed every step of the way.
Step 2: Water Extraction
We’ll use specialized equipment, such as wet vacuums and pumps, to extract the water from your home. Our team will work carefully to avoid damaging any surfaces or belongings, and we’ll make sure to remove any standing water to prevent further damage. Speed is essential with water extraction, and that’s why we work quickly to get the job done.
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ification
Once the water has been extracted, our team will use specialized equipment to dry out the affected area. We’ll use powerful fans and dehumidifiers to remove any moisture from the air, and we’ll work to prevent mold growth by using anti-microbial treatments. Prevention is better than cure with water damage, and that’s why we take a proactive approach to drying and dehumidification.
Step 4: Cleaning and Restoration
Once the area has been dried and dehumidified, our team will clean and restore your property to its original condition. We’ll use specialized equipment to remove any remaining moisture, and we’ll work to repair any damaged surfaces or belongings. Attention to detail is crucial with cleaning and restoration, and that’s why we take the time to ensure that every area is thoroughly cleaned and restored.

Warning Signs You Need Toilet Overflow Water Removal
Ignoring the warning signs of a toilet overflow can lead to costly repairs and even health hazards. Don’t wait for things to get worse be aware of the following signs that you need Toilet Overflow Water Removal:
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away
If you notice a persistent musty smell in your home, it could be a sign that water has seeped into the walls or floors. Don’t ignore the smell it’s a warning sign that you need to act fast to prevent further damage.
Water Stains on the Ceiling or Walls
Water stains on your ceiling or walls can be a sign that there’s a leak somewhere in your home. Don’t wait for the stains to spread call us now to schedule a consultation and let us take care of your Toilet Overflow Water Removal needs.
Warped or Buckled Flooring
Warped or buckled flooring can be a sign that water has seeped into the underlying surfaces. Don’t ignore the damage it’s a warning sign that you need to act fast to prevent further damage.
Increased Humidity
Increased humidity in your home can lead to mold growth and further damage. Don’t wait for the humidity to spread call us now to schedule a consultation and let us take care of your Toilet Overflow Water Removal needs.
Unusual Sounds or Leaks
Unusual sounds or leaks in your toilet can be a sign that there’s a problem with the flapper or fill valve. Don’t ignore the signs call us now to schedule a consultation and let us take care of your Toilet Overflow Water Removal needs.

Toilet Overflow Water Removal Cost in Hayesville, OR
The cost of Toilet Overflow Water Removal can v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ions in Hayesville, OR. These estimates are based on our experience with similar situations and are intended to provide a general idea of what you can expect to pay. Keep in mind that every situation is unique and that the actual cost may be higher or lower than these estimates.
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Water Extraction | $500 – $2,500 | Severity of damage, size of affected area |
| Drying and Dehumidification | $100 – $1,000 | Size of affected area, type of equipment needed |
| Cleaning and Restoration | $500 – $5,000 | Size of affected area, extent of damage |
| Final Inspection and Follow-up | $100 – $500 | Scope of work, complexity of project |
| Emergency Service Call | $100 – $500 | Time of day, urgency of situation |
| More Services (mold remediation, etc.) | $500 – $5,000 | Scope of work, complexity of project |
The prices listed above are estimates and may vary depending on the specifics of your situation.
